About the Company

Joby is a California-based company building quiet, all-electric aircraft to connect people like never before. Quiet as a conversation and with the ability to take off and land vertically, the Joby aircraft will change the way we move while reducing the acoustic and climate footprint of flight.

**Job Title** DoD SkillBridge Program Internship **Role Summary** Provides U.S. service members with experiential civilian work opportunities during the final 180 days of active duty. Interns gain hands‑on experience in a diverse set of business functions, from flight operations to engineering, maintenance, manufacturing, supply‑chain logistics, business support, government affairs, and IT/cybersecurity. **Expectations** - Must be an active U.S. military service member eligible for the SkillBridge program. - Attend all scheduled onboarding, training, and mentor‑guided assignments. - Maintain military pay, benefits, and chain‑of‑command oversight while fulfilling civilian internship duties. - Complete all required documentation and conduct a post‑internship debrief. **Key Responsibilities** *Department‑specific tasks (examples)* - **Flight Operations:** Assist pilots with mission planning, flight data analysis, and operational reviews. - **Engineering:** Support design, testing, and analysis efforts in aerospace, electrical, mechanical, software, or mechatronics disciplines. - **Aircraft Maintenance / A&P:** Conduct inspections, troubleshoot avionics, and document maintenance records. - **Manufacturing:** Participate in production line support, quality assurance, and process improvement. - **Strategic Business Support / Government Affairs:** Help develop business strategies, coordinate with regulatory bodies, and manage stakeholder communications. - **Supply Chain / Logistics:** Manage parts inventory, coordinate shipping, and optimize supply‑chain workflows. - **Information Technology / Cybersecurity:** Assist with network administration, security assessments, and cyber‑defense initiatives. **Required Skills** - Strong communication and collaboration across technical and non‑technical teams. - Adaptability, problem‑solving, and a proactive learning attitude. - Time‑management skills to balance civilian responsibilities with military commitments. - Able to follow detailed instructions and maintain rigorous documentation. - Basic proficiency in relevant software tools (e.g., CAD, MATLAB, Excel, or IT security platforms) as applicable to chosen department. **Required Education & Certifications** - Current active duty military service member, with data‑driven, technical, or management training or coursework relevant to the selected department. - Technical certifications (e.g., A&P, CAD, cybersecurity) helpful but not mandatory. - No specific educational degree required for all roles; department may prefer degree or equivalent experience in related field. ---
